MHE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

7 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BlackRock Massachusetts Tax-Exempt Trust (MHE)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$924K — down 0.54% from $929K a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 1 fund opened new MHE posit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 3 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wolverine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$12.7K. The largest seller was UBS Group, cutting an estimated $10.8K.
